Understanding the Mechanics and Risk Factors
At its heart, the aviator game is powered by a Random Number Generator (RNG), ensuring that each flight and its resulting multiplier are entirely unpredictable. This inherent randomness is what makes it so compelling, and also what makes it potentially risky. The multiplier starts at 1x and increases exponentially as the plane gains altitude. Your potential winnings are directly proportional to the multiplier at the moment you choose to cash out. This means a higher multiplier translates into a larger payout, but also a greater risk of losing your initial stake. The longer you wait, the more enticing the potential reward, but also the closer you get to the inevitable crash.
Several factors influence a player’s approach to this game. Psychological factors play a huge role; the desire to achieve a larger payout can lead to impulsive decisions, overriding rational thought. A common mistake amongst new players is chasing losses – attempting to recoup previous bets by increasing their stakes or delaying their cash out. This can quickly spiral out of control. Understanding probability and risk management are crucial for success. Recognizing that each flight is an independent event, and that past results don't influence future outcomes, is essential to making informed betting decisions. Many players adopt strategies involving small, consistent payouts to mitigate risk, while others gamble for a larger, more infrequent win.

Bankroll Management Techniques
Effective bankroll management is arguably the most crucial aspect of playing the aviator game. It involves setting a budget for your gambling activities and adhering to it strictly. A common rule of thumb is to only bet a small percentage of your bankroll on each flight, typically between 1% and 5%. This prevents you from losing a significant portion of your funds in a short period. It's also important to separate your winnings from your initial bankroll. Treat your winnings as bonus funds and avoid incorporating them into your regular betting strategy. Setting daily, weekly or monthly loss limits is vital; once you've reached your designated maximum loss, stop playing, regardless of any perceived opportunities.
- Set a Budget: Determine how much you’re willing to lose before you start playing.
- Small Bets: Only wager a small percentage of your bankroll per round.
- Cash Out Regularly: Don’t get greedy; take profits when you can.
- Avoid Chasing Losses: Don’t increase your bets to recoup previous losses.
- Take Breaks: Step away from the game regularly to avoid emotional decisions.

The Psychological Aspects of Gameplay
The aviator game is as much a psychological test as it is a game of chance. The escalating multiplier triggers a powerful dopamine rush, creating a sense of excitement and anticipation. This can lead to irrational decision-making, as players become fixated on the potential for a large payout and ignore the risks. The fear of missing out (FOMO) also plays a significant role, prompting players to delay their cash out in hopes of achieving an even higher multiplier. This often results in losing their initial stake. Understanding these psychological biases is crucial for maintaining control and making rational betting decisions.
Controlling Emotional Responses
Recognizing your emotional state while playing is pivotal. If you're feeling frustrated, angry, or overconfident, it's best to take a break. Don't let your emotions dictate your betting decisions. Develop a predefined strategy and stick to it, regardless of whether you’re on a winning or losing streak. Practice mindfulness techniques, such as deep breathing or meditation, to stay calm and focused, especially during periods of heightened excitement. It's also helpful to treat the game as a form of entertainment, rather than a means of generating income. This mindset can reduce the pressure and allow you to enjoy the experience without getting caught up in the pursuit of profits.
